Journal of South China University of Technology (Natural Science Edition) ›› 2020, Vol. 48 ›› Issue (12): 43-51.doi: 10.12141/j.issn.1000-565X.190845

• Electronics, Communication & Automation Technology • Previous Articles     Next Articles

Tracking Control for a Class of Nonaffine Nonlinear Systems with High-Order Mismatched Disturbances

YANG Hao PEI Hailong   

  1. School of Automation Science and Engineering,South China University of Technology,Guangzhou 510640,Guangdong,China
  • Received:2019-11-20 Revised:2020-06-10 Online:2020-12-25 Published:2020-12-01
  • Contact: 裴海龙 ( 1965-) ,男,博士,教授,主要从事机器人控制、智能控制研究。 E-mail:auhlpei@scut.edu.cn
  • About author:杨浩(1987-) ,男,博士生,主要从事机器人控制、非线性控制研究。E-mail: y.h21@mail.scut.edu.cn
  • Supported by:

    Supported by the Scientific Instruments Development Program of NSFC ( 615278010) and the Science and Technology Planning Project of Guangdong Province ( 2017B010116005)

Abstract:

Finite time disturbance observer ( FTDO) is a nonlinear disturbance observer which has been widely applied to controller designing for nonlinear systems with high-order disturbances. However,in the previous research, FTDO can only be applied to affined nonlinear systems and used to track a desired set-point. In this paper,a FTDO based nonlinear dynamic inversion approach was developed for the tracking control problem of a class of nonaffine pure-feedback nonlinear systems with high-order mismatched disturbances. A fast subsystem was established through the approximate dynamic inversion scheme. In the slow time-scale,the nonaffine system containing outputs of FTOD was transformed into a linear system with affined form to track the time-varying reference trajectory. The effectiveness of the proposed algorithm is independent to the time-scale split character of the original system,and avoids the problem of“explosion of complexity”in backstepping strategy. The simulation results on Matlab / Simulink environment demonstrate that the controller designed in this paper can accurately estimate high-order disturbances in the case of controlled system with nonaffine structure,and the tracking performance is good.

Key words: high-order disturbance, nonaffine nonlinear system, finite time disturbance observer, nonlinear dynamic inversion, tracking control

CLC Number: